Arden – Wilma Faye Williams Shuford, 84, of Arden, died Wednesday, November 22, 2023 at the Elizabeth House.

A native of Buncombe County, she was the daughter of the late Willard and Ollie Taylor Williams.

She is survived by her son, Terry Cowan (Patricia) of Indian Trail, NC; one brother, Stanley Williams (Carolyn) of Black Mountain; two grandchildren, Tina Droddy (James) of Arden and Ryan Mundy of Indian Trail, NC; one great-granddaughter, Liz Droddy as well as several nieces and nephews.

A Funeral Service will be held at 2:00 PM on Tuesday, November 28, 2023 at Groce Funeral Home at Lake Julian. Her family will receive friends Tuesday at the funeral home one hour prior to the service. Burial will follow at Cane Creek Cemetery.

In lieu of flowers, the family graciously asks that you consider making a contribution in Wilma’s memory to either Four Seasons Compassion for Life Angel Program or to the Fletcher Fire Department.
